Aegon Ltd. reported Q4 2022 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.596, dramatically sur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.1061—a positive surprise of 461.73%. While revenue figures were not disclosed, the company’s bottom-line outperformance caught the market’s attention. The stock closed up 0.7% on the announcement.

Management attributed the exceptional EPS result to a combination of favorable underwriting trends, disciplined expense controls, and stronger-than-expected investment returns across several business lines. In their prepared remarks, executives highlighted the ongoing transformation of Aegon’s portfolio, with a particular focus on fee-based income and asset management operations. The company’s strategic shift toward capital-light and higher-return businesses continued to gain traction during the quarter. Segment performance was supported by improved margins in the U.S. variable annuity block, while European operations benefited from lower claims ratios and disciplined cost management. Management also noted that the integration of recent acquisitions in the retirement and workplace savings segments contributed to the quarter’s results. Despite macroeconomic headwinds, Aegon’s capital generation remained solid, with the group’s Solvency II ratio staying well above internal targets. The company reiterated its commitment to maintaining a strong balance sheet while returning capital to shareholders through dividends and buybacks. Overall, the quarter’s operational highlights underscored the progress Aegon has made in simplifying its business model and improving earnings quality.

The company expects continued volatility in financial markets to persist, which may affect both investment income and asset-based fee revenue. However, the firm anticipates that its ongoing expense-reduction initiatives and the shift toward capital-light businesses will help support earnings stability. Strategic priorities for the near term include further streamlining of its insurance portfolios, expanding its digital capabilities, and deepening relationships with distribution partners. Management also flagged potential risk factors, such as inflation pressures on claims costs and regulatory developments in the European insurance market. While no formal guidance for future quarters was issued, the company expressed confidence in its ability to generate sustainable free cash flow. Aegon’s focus remains on improving return on equity and delivering value to shareholders through balanced capital allocation. The operating environment may remain challenging, but the company’s diversified platform and disciplined risk management are expected to provide a degree of resilience.

The market’s initial response to the earnings release was muted, with Aegon’s shares rising only 0.7% despite the substantial EPS beat. Some analysts suggested that the lack of revenue disclosure and the uncertain macroeconomic backdrop tempered enthusiasm. The large EPS surprise may be partly attributed to one-time items or favorable market movements, which could limit its recurrence. Research notes from sell-side analysts highlighted the robust capital position and ongoing portfolio transformation as positive factors, but many adopted a wait-and-see approach regarding earnings quality and sustainability. Key areas for investors to watch in the coming months include the trajectory of fee income growth, the pace of expense reduction, and any updates on the company’s share buyback program. Additionally, management’s ability to navigate interest rate shifts and equity market fluctuations will be closely monitored. While the Q4 performance was undeniably strong, cautious language dominated commentary, with many observers advising clients to look for consistent improvement across several quarters before reassessing the investment case.
